Okinawa Island

Island in the Pacific Ocean
Okinawa is a Japanese island in the East China Sea. In Naha city, Shuri Castle is the rebuilt palace of the Ryukyu Kingdom. One of several remaining Ryukyuan fortresses on Okinawa from the Gusuku period, it features the ornate gate of Shureimon....
Island groups: Ryukyu Islands and Okinawa Islands
Area: 463 mi²
Main language: Okinawan Japanese
Coordinates: 26°28′46″N 127°55′40″E / 26.47944°N 127.92778°E
Highest elevation: 503 m (1650 ft)
Highest point: Mount Yonaha
Length: 106.6 km (66.24 mi)
